Selling Skills for In-Shop Promotors
2-days F2F Session
Context
In-shop promoters are responsible for promoting products within retail environments, engaging with customers, and driving sales. This program aims to enhance their product knowledge, customer engagement skills, and sales techniques.
Program Overview
This program focuses on building essential skills for in-shop promoters, including product demonstration, customer engagement, sales techniques, and merchandising. It also covers understanding customer needs and providing excellent customer service.
By the end of this program, you will
- Understand the role of an in-shop promoter
- Develop effective communication and customer engagement skills
- Learn techniques for product demonstration and promotion
- Master the art of upselling and cross-selling
- Understand customer needs and tailor solutions
- Provide excellent customer service
- Improve merchandising and display skills
